Hi Kelli,

 

Here is what I sent, I plaguerised it from someone else's letter as a guideline and added my own bits as well..... hope it helps...

 

Dear

 

 

I am sure that by now you are aware of the reports in the newspapers

originally printed in the Sunday Times of the Slaughter of 10,000

racing Greyhounds carried out by Mr David Smith in Co. Durham. Since

the original printing on Sunday, there have been many news stories on

this issue including Radio phone-ins. I understand that an inquiry is

to be held. As a person who is involved in Greyhound rescue I am

grateful to the Sunday Times for highlighting the horror that these

beautiful creatures had to endure because an industry had finished with

them.

 

This individuals actions are indefensible, but I have to say that the

Greyhound Racing Industry pretending that it is unaware that this goes on

is unbelievable. The dogs came from registered tracks , running under

NGRC rules, and therefore each and every one of the greyhounds is

traceable back to their owners and trainers. Where do they think the

dogs go to? The Industry turns a blind eye whilst this has gone on for

years.

 

I am writing to ask you to help with the fight to get Greyhound Racing

Banned, The United Kingdom should stand up and oppose a so called

'sport' which thinks nothing of disposing of a minimum of 10,000 dogs a

year. The true figure I would imagine would truly shock the nation.

 

Yours sincerely

 

 

 

obviously edit and add to suit yourself, I had a good response :) and I pinched it in the first place.
